This book provides a comprehensive, systematic description of modern timekeeping and its specializations. Introductory chapters discuss the concept of time and its definition, then briefly look at pre-Atomic Era timekeeping to set the stage for the introduction of the atomic clock. Subsequent chapters focus on concepts such as frequency stability and measurement uncertainty, as well as computer network time-synchronization protocols including Network Time Protocol (NTP) and Precise Time Protocol (PTP). The book then delves into the nuts and bolts of the Global Navigation Satellite Systems (GNSS), Two-Way Satellite Time and Frequency Transfer, and Optical Time and Frequency Transfer. Timescale theory is then described as a way to combine clock data, and the algorithms and procedures used to generate Coordinated Universal Time (UTC) are given. Finally, there is a look at modern applications of timekeeping and time transfer. Featuring a glossary of all key terms, this book is highly recommended for trained or incoming physicists, engineers, or mathematicians working, for example, in manufacturing or timing laboratories. Additionally, it is suitable for use in introductory university courses dealing with the subject of timekeeping.

Filling the need for a book that presents the current technology as well as the underlying historical and physical background, this publication informs scientists, engineers, and those interested in the foundations of modern timekeeping how precise time and frequency are made available for modern-day use. The authors draw on their longstanding research experience with timekeeping and high-precision measurements to describe the discovery of the irregular motions of the Earth, the development of mechanical and atomic clocks, the introduction of dynamical timescales, and the development of the study of the Earth's orientation in space. Also discussed are astronomical and satellite observations used to improve solar system dynamics and Earth kinematics along with the applications of the theory of relativity to the topics of timekeeping and time transfer. Indispensable for high-precision measurements and applications in astronomy, space sciences, and geodesy, and relevant for physical measurements, navigation, and communication, this monograph can be used equally as a course book or as accompanying work at advanced undergraduate, graduate, and professional levels.

China Satellite Navigation Conference (CSNC) 2014 Proceedings presents selected research papers from CSNC2014, held on 21-23 May in Nanjing, China. The theme of CSNC2014 is 'BDS Application: Innovation, Integration and Sharing'. These papers discuss the technologies and applications of the Global Navigation Satellite System (GNSS) and the latest progress made in the China BeiDou System (BDS) especially. They are divided into 9 topics to match the corresponding sessions in CSNC2014, which broadly covered key topics in GNSS. Readers can learn about the BDS and keep abreast of the latest advances in GNSS techniques and applications. SUN Jiadong is the Chief Designer of the Compass/ BDS, and the Academician of Chinese Academy of Sciences (CAS); JIAO Wenhai is a researcher at China Satellite Navigation Office; WU Haitao is a professor at Navigation Headquarters, CAS; LU Mingquan is a professor at Department of Electronic Engineering of Tsinghua University.

Report evaluates and determines adequacy of corrections for relativistic effects in present Air Force programs to perform their mission, e.g., the global positioning system (GPS). Report determines adequacy of present methods for meeting Air Force mission needs and explains future uses and needs for time transfer, including use of time transfer to test the postulates of relativity theory.
